Margaret L. Hopkin Middle School has named Devon Stott and Gavin Prickett as its Students of the Month, recognizing their effort, character, and contributions in and out of the classroom.

Seventh grader Devon Stott is known for his kindness, generosity, and strong work ethic. Teachers describe him as an engaged student who participates actively in class, asks thoughtful questions, and brings genuine curiosity to his learning. Devon works well with his peers, supports group projects, and helps keep classmates on task. He consistently comes prepared and takes his schoolwork seriously.

Outside the classroom, Devon enjoys science, playing soccer, Pokémon, spending time with his family, eating cookies, and getting plenty of sleep.

His advice to others is: “If you work without looking at the time, you will eventually get to shop without looking at the prices.”

Eighth grader Gavin Prickett is recognized for his quiet focus and responsibility. He consistently completes his work with care, stays attentive in class, and takes ownership of his learning, including catching up after absences. Teachers note his integrity, thoughtful decision-making, and respectful attitude toward both peers and staff.

Gavin’s dedication extends beyond the classroom to the mountain bike team. He also enjoys snowboarding, dirt biking, and spending time with his family. His favorite season is spring, and some of his favorite trips have included Routon, Phoenix, and Hurksville.

Gavin’s advice to others is: “Always give everything 100%, respect your teachers and peers, and live by the Golden Rule.”

Congratulations to Devon and Gavin on this well-earned recognition.
